| + | ====== Spline Displacement (Node) ====== | ||
| + | |||
| This node evaluates the distance to a point on a spline and outputs a displacement to that closest point. | This node evaluates the distance to a point on a spline and outputs a displacement to that closest point. | ||
| + | |||
| + | The accuracy of this node relies on the number of Evaluation Steps defined in the [[tools: | ||

| ==== Distance Evaluation ==== | ==== Distance Evaluation ==== | ||
| + | |||
| + | This controls how the distance to the spline, which drives the displacement, | ||
| + | |||
| + | * **3D** Evaluates the distance in all three directions. | ||
| + | * **YZ** Only evaluates on a YZ plane, ignoring the along X. | ||
| + | * **XZ** Only evaluates on a XZ plane, ignoring the along Y. | ||
| + | * **XY** Only evaluates on a XY plane, ignoring the along Z. | ||

| === Position === | === Position === | ||
| - | === MinDistance/MaxDistance === | + | |
| + | The position to find the closes point in the spline to. If this is not connected, then the current position provided by LightWave 3D is used. | ||
| + | |||
| + | === MinDistance | ||
| + | === MaxDistance === | ||
| + | |||
| + | These two define the minimum and maximum range for the displacement. Anything at or below the minimum will be 100% displaced, anything at or beyond the maximum will not be displaced at all. | ||
| === Strength === | === Strength === | ||
| + | |||
| + | This is the strength of the displacement and may be negative as well, pushing away from the spline. | ||
| + | |||
| === Function === | === Function === | ||
| + | |||
| + | The node connected to the function input is applied to the blending strength between the original position and the displaced position. This allows you to shape/ | ||
